Pair Trading with UQC and EXPAND
The main advantage of trading using opposite UQC and EXPAND positions is that it hedges away some unsystematic risk. Because of two separate transactions, even if UQC position performs unexpectedly, EXPAND can make up some of the losses. Pair trading also minimizes risk from directional movements in the market. For example, if an entire industry or sector drops because of unexpected headlines, the short position in EXPAND will offset losses from the drop in EXPAND's long position.The idea behind UQC and EXPAND pairs trading is to make the combined position market-neutral, meaning the overall market's direction will not affect its win or loss (or potential downside or upside).
